The connection between a dirty panel and a higher electricity bill is more direct than most realize. Solar panels convert sunlight into electricity. Any obstruction—dust, bird droppings, industrial fallout—acts as a barrier, reducing the amount of light that reaches the photovoltaic cells. NREL studies indicate that in moderately dusty environments, energy output can drop by 5% within a month. In areas with heavy pollution, seasonal pollen, or infrequent rain, losses can exceed 20%. For a typical urban household system generating $1,500 worth of electricity annually, a 15% loss means $225 vanishing each year. Over a decade, that's $2,250—a significant sum that could have been reinvested or saved.

The market for solar panel maintenance offers solutions across a broad spectrum, each with distinct cost structures. Understanding these components is key to making an informed choice. The primary categories are professional manual services, semi-automatic DIY kits, and fully automated robotic systems.
Referencing aggregated data from consumer reports and industry surveys, we can break down the typical solar panel cleaning system price ranges:
| Solution Type | Key Components / Description | Average Upfront Cost | Recurring/Ongoing Costs | Common Hidden Fees to Watch For |
|---|---|---|---|---|
| Professional Manual Service | Labor, deionized water systems, insurance, travel. | $150 - $400 per cleaning | Semi-annual or annual service contracts. | Travel charges for remote locations, extra fees for heavily soiled panels, roof accessibility premiums. |
| Semi-Automatic Washing Kit (DIY) | Extension pole, brush head, hose connector, water filter. | $50 - $300 (one-time purchase) | Replacement brush heads, water usage, your personal time (2-4 hours per clean). | Cost of water softener if in hard water area, potential need for a longer/more expensive pole for multi-story homes. |
| Fully Automatic Robotic System | Robot unit, mounting rails/tracks, control system, weather sensors. | $2,000 - $6,000+ (installed) | Minimal electricity, occasional brush replacement, potential software subscription. | Complex installation fees, compatibility checks with specific panel frames, premium for Wi-Fi/App connectivity. |
The data shows a clear trade-off: lower upfront cost often correlates with higher recurring time or monetary investment, and vice-versa. For the hands-on urbanite who enjoys weekend projects and has a single-story or easily accessible roof, a solar panel washing kit presents a compelling low-capital solution. These kits typically include a telescopic pole, a soft-bristled or microfiber brush, and a connector for your garden hose. Some advanced kits incorporate water filtration to prevent mineral spotting. The mechanism is straightforward: you manually guide the brush across each panel, using the pole for reach. The primary investment is your time, requiring a few hours of work once or twice a year. It's a direct, physical solution that offers immediate satisfaction and cost control.
Conversely, for the time-poor executive or frequent traveler, the calculus changes dramatically. Here, a solar panel cleaning system automatic becomes an attractive capital investment. These systems, often robotic units that traverse the array on tracks or use built-in brushes and sprayers, operate on a schedule or are triggered by sensors. The mechanism is one of automation: after the initial installation and programming, the system manages itself, ensuring consistent cleanliness with near-zero ongoing time commitment from the owner. It transforms panel cleaning from a recurring chore into a managed, predictable operational expense. The higher initial solar panel cleaning system price is offset by the elimination of service fees and the recapture of your valuable time, while also maximizing energy harvest through more frequent cleaning cycles.
Whether leaning towards a DIY kit or a high-tech automated solution, due diligence is paramount. The International Energy Agency (IEA) emphasizes the importance of quality and compatibility in renewable energy maintenance to ensure long-term performance and safety.
First, assess durability and compatibility. For a solar panel washing kit, ensure the brush material is non-abrasive and won't scratch anti-reflective coatings. Check the pole's weight and maximum safe reach. For an automatic system, verify its compatibility with your specific panel brand, frame thickness, and roof inclination. Not all robots work on all setups.
Second, scrutinize water usage and efficiency. Some areas have water restrictions. Professional services often use deionized water to prevent streaks, while automated systems may use very little. Understand the resource footprint of your choice.
Third, and most critically, always get multiple detailed quotes. A lowball quote for an automatic system may indicate subpar components or exclude essential installation work. Check installer credentials, ask for references, and read independent reviews to avoid the '网红产品踩雷' trap of stylish marketing over substance. Remember, with any financial outlay for home improvement, the cheapest option can sometimes become the most expensive in the long run due to repairs or inefficiency.
